What Types of Mattress Toppers Are Best for Softening Firm Beds?
The best mattress toppers to soften hard beds include various materials designed to enhance comfort and support.
- Memory Foam: Memory foam toppers are known for their ability to conform to the shape of the body, providing customized support and pressure relief. They absorb motion, making them ideal for couples, and are available in various thicknesses to suit individual preferences.
- Latex: Latex mattress toppers offer a responsive feel and excellent durability, making them a great option for those looking for a softer sleeping surface without sacrificing support. They are also naturally breathable, which helps to regulate temperature and keep you cool throughout the night.
- Feather and Down: Feather and down toppers provide a luxurious, plush feel that can significantly soften a firm mattress. They offer great insulation and are easily moldable, allowing sleepers to enjoy a cozy sleep experience, although they may require regular fluffing to maintain loft.
- Polyurethane Foam: Polyurethane foam toppers, often more affordable than memory foam, can still provide a decent level of softness and comfort. They come in various densities, allowing users to select a topper that suits their specific comfort needs, though they may not offer the same durability as other options.
- Gel-Infused Foam: Gel-infused foam toppers combine the contouring properties of memory foam with the cooling benefits of gel, making them ideal for those who tend to sleep hot. They provide a soft surface while also helping to dissipate heat, ensuring a comfortable sleep environment.
How Does Memory Foam Work to Relieve Pressure and Increase Comfort?
Memory foam is designed to provide support and comfort by conforming to the body’s shape, which helps relieve pressure points and enhance sleep quality.
- Viscoelastic Properties: Memory foam is made from viscoelastic materials that respond to heat and pressure, allowing it to soften and mold to the contours of the body. This feature helps distribute weight evenly, reducing stress on pressure points such as the shoulders, hips, and back.
- Pressure Relief: The unique composition of memory foam allows it to absorb and redistribute body weight, which minimizes pressure on sensitive areas. By doing so, it can help alleviate discomfort during sleep, making it a popular choice for individuals with joint pain or other musculoskeletal issues.
- Temperature Sensitivity: Memory foam reacts to body temperature, softening in warmer areas and providing a snug fit around the body. This temperature sensitivity helps enhance comfort by allowing the foam to adapt to the sleeper’s body heat, promoting a more restful sleep experience.
- Motion Isolation: One of the key benefits of memory foam is its ability to absorb movement, making it ideal for couples. When one person moves or gets out of bed, the foam doesn’t transfer that motion across the mattress, allowing the other sleeper to remain undisturbed.
- Durability and Longevity: High-quality memory foam is designed to retain its shape over time without sagging. This durability ensures that the mattress topper continues to provide pressure relief and support, making it a long-term investment for improving bed comfort.

What Factors Should You Consider When Choosing a Mattress Topper for a Hard Bed?
When choosing a mattress topper for a hard bed, several key factors come into play to ensure comfort and support.
- Material: The type of material used in the topper greatly influences its softness and support. Common materials include memory foam, latex, and down alternatives, each offering different levels of cushioning and responsiveness.
- Thickness: The thickness of the mattress topper affects how much it can soften a hard bed. Generally, thicker toppers (3 inches or more) provide more significant cushioning, while thinner options (1-2 inches) offer mild softness and support.
- Density: The density of the foam used in the topper can impact its durability and comfort level. Higher density foams tend to provide better support and longevity but may feel firmer, while lower density foams can feel softer but may wear out more quickly.
- Cooling Properties: If you tend to sleep hot, consider a topper with cooling features, such as gel-infused memory foam or breathable materials. These designs help regulate temperature and enhance comfort during sleep.
- Budget: Mattress toppers come in a wide range of prices, so it’s essential to determine your budget beforehand. Balancing cost with quality is crucial to ensure you select a topper that meets your needs without breaking the bank.
- Size: Ensure that the mattress topper matches the size of your bed (twin, full, queen, king) for a proper fit. A correctly sized topper will provide better support and comfort without shifting or bunching during the night.
- Return Policy and Warranty: Look for a mattress topper that comes with a good return policy and warranty. This ensures you can test the topper for comfort and support, and if it doesn’t meet your expectations, you have the option to return it.

What Thickness of Mattress Topper Provides the Best Comfort?
The thickness of a mattress topper can significantly influence comfort levels, especially for softening a hard bed.
- 2-Inch Mattress Topper: This thickness is ideal for those who want a slight enhancement in comfort without compromising support. It provides a subtle layer of softness, which can help alleviate pressure points while still allowing the underlying mattress to retain its firmness.
- 3-Inch Mattress Topper: A 3-inch topper strikes a balance between cushioning and support, making it a popular choice for many. It offers enough softness to contour to the body while still preventing excessive sinkage, making it suitable for side sleepers who need extra relief on their shoulders and hips.
- 4-Inch Mattress Topper: For those seeking significant softness, a 4-inch topper is an excellent option. This thickness allows for deeper sinkage and plush comfort, which can be particularly beneficial for those with chronic pain or discomfort from a firm mattress. However, it can also lead to a feeling of being ‘stuck’ if the topper is too soft.
- 5-Inch Mattress Topper: A 5-inch topper offers the most cushioning, ideal for sleepers who prefer a luxurious, cloud-like feel. While it provides the ultimate softness, it may not be suitable for everyone, as it can cause alignment issues for some sleepers, particularly those who need more support.
